How many brick vents do I need?

How many vents you'll need will depend on the size of the void underneath the floor. As a general rule of thumb, you should place one air brick every one and a half metres to two metres along the wall. For large buildings, install the air bricks placed at one and a half metres and consider using larger air bricks.

Rising damp, extreme moisture, buckled flooring boards, mould and condensation are all signs of excessive moisture, often attributable to a scarcity of air flow to the subfloor area. Modern building rules provide for passive air flow which provides cross circulate air flow allowing the subfloor moisture to flee. Older homes are the ones which most often have air flow points within the subfloor which may lead to rising damp. In this instance, installing mechanical ventilation is usually the reply. Inadequate underfloor ventilation may end up in an accumulation of moisture inside the sub floor which means mould, rotting and structural weak spot. This in flip may trigger structural and health issues for the home and it’s occupants.

Why are the two reasons sub floor ventilation is required in buildings?

Sub-floor ventilation must be provided to enclosed sub-floor spaces. Moisture escapes from the soil and is absorbed by the air above, raising the relative humidity of the air. This in turn will raise the moisture content of the framing members and flooring.
